How to get to Stanley Park Seawall from the airport
Vancouver International (YVR)
YVR is the main airport for Vancouver. Book your flight to Vancouver landing here and then find your way to Stanley Park Seawall, which is about 11 kilometres away to the north.
Vancouver Coal Harbour (CXH)
CXH is another option for flying into Vancouver. Stanley Park Seawall is around 3 kilometres west from this airport.
Abbotsford (YXX)
YXX adds to the list of airports that serve Vancouver. From here, Stanley Park Seawall is roughly 64 kilometres away northwest.

When to go to Stanley Park Seawall
Consider a trip to Vancouver in July. Book a hotel near Stanley Park Seawall then to get the full peak-season experience.
Plan your stay for January to enjoy a quieter, more relaxed visit. You'll often come across fewer tourists, making it easier to explore at your own pace.
Consider your ideal weather conditions before you go. With maximum highs of 24ºC (75ºF), August offers the warmest conditions.
February is the coolest time of year in Vancouver. You can expect lows of -2ºC (28ºF).
For the best chance of sunshine, search for hotels close to Stanley Park Seawall during July. With an average of 3 days of rain, this is the driest month.
March brings the wettest conditions. You can expect around 15 days of rainfall.
